### Changelog — Stackview Occupancy Feed v3.2

Changed defaults, flagged for security review: the Harrowgate garage occupancy feed now authenticates all downstream consumers by default, whereas v3.1 allowed anonymous reads on the public tier. Polling intervals were tightened, and stale-data tolerance was reduced so displays fail closed rather than showing outdated counts. Rate limiting is now enabled out of the box. No schema changes; only defaults moved. For your review, the new default configuration shipped with this release is as follows.

deployment values, fafog-kajef:
joreth:
  pin: 4254
  tenant: lamius
  seal: seal_f7a8fd37
  metrics_host: metrics.joreth.merlaqgrid.internal
  standby_team: tamys
  escalation: casir-casdor
  nonce: a08045

Heads up: if the Lintrock baseline file in the Quarrow repo drifts from main, CI fails with a "stale baseline" error even when the code is fine. Quick fix is to regenerate the baseline on a clean checkout and re-push. If a customer build is blocked, confirm the failing run matches the token below before escalating.

build token for yadug-yagag: htk21_c863c33eb8b82c0c9c152

Hey, welcome to the Glintstream plugin program! Quick note on telemetry: payloads from your plugin get big fast, so we require zstd compression on anything over 4 KB before it hits the collector. The SDK's pack() helper handles this for you — just don't hand-roll your own framing, it breaks our dedup. Once your plugin compresses correctly and passes the conformance suite, you're ready to publish. Every published bundle must be signed, and the key you'll use is right below this paragraph.

deploy key for kagup-bawig: bky9_ZMq28eTw9

The supply agreement with Merrow Components lapses at quarter end. Merrow proposes a three-year extension with a 5% uplift and revised delivery terms to the Calder Works site. Procurement assesses the uplift as partly negotiable; quality performance has been consistent. Alternative sourcing via Hestand Group remains viable but would delay the Arclight production schedule by two months. Department heads should prepare positions ahead of Thursday's session. The board's directive on this matter appears below.

board note of kawip-yajof: The renewal with Zorixox Group closes at $10 million a year, 15 percent below the last contract. Project Druix slips by a full year because of the tooling delay.